Estimated Price Range
Exterior wood cladding projects in Boston, MA typically cost between $1,200 - $2,800 for smaller scope installations.
For larger or more complex projects, prices generally range from $4,500 - $8,000.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Residential Cladding |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Medium-Sized House | $3,500 - $6,000 |
| Large Residential or Commercial | $7,000 - $12,000 |
| Accent or Feature Wall | $800 - $2,000 |
| Custom Design Installations |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Maintenance or Replacement | $1,000 - $4,000 |
Factors Influencing Cost
Exterior wood cladding is a popular choice for enhancing the appearance and durability of buildings in Boston, MA. Projects can vary based on material selection, scope, and complexity. Understanding typical considerations can assist in planning and budgeting for exterior wood cladding installations or replacements.
- Materials: Common options include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, each offering different aesthetics and durability levels suitable for Boston’s climate.
- Size and Scope: Projects may range from small accent walls to full building exteriors, impacting overall material quantities and labor requirements.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ity varies with design features, existing structures, and accessibility, influencing labor time and cost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Boston may require permits for exterior cladding projects, especially for larger or structural modifications.
- Additional Options: Extras such as weatherproofing, custom finishes, or decorative trims can be included to enhance functionality and appearance.
Project Size and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Standard Residential Cladding (per sq ft) | $15 - $30 |
| Custom Architectural Features | $25 - $45 |
| Large-Scale Commercial Projects | $20 - $40 |
| Maintenance & Repair (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
In Boston, MA, project costs for exterior wood cladding can vary based on the scope and complexity of the installation or repair.
